I live in a Condo Bldg. w/ 16 other Condos. I've noticed that the AC power really isn't very 'clean' as the power to all the units comes from a single feed, likely sharing a single ground as well.

At different times of day, other owners here can be running a variety of appliances, from Vacuum Cleaners, Fans, Dishwashers, Disposals, Washer/Dryers, Blowdryers, Blenders, Food Processors, etc. This causes noticable noise from my Amps, at times so 'dirty' that I cannot push the Gain at all.

I looked into some Power Cleaners/Conditioners and most seem very good, but they were all several hundred dollars.

Then I found this little Powercenter from Monster:

Image

Technically for Flatscreen TVs and Home Theatre Audio Systems, it offered Surge Protection (1,440 Joules), Stage 1 Clean Power Filtering, LED indicators for Surge, Clean Power and Clean Ground plus 3 side outlets and a compact size. At the very least I thought a more regulated power supply would be more friendly to my gear and aid in a long service life (esp. Tube Amps). Best part, it is less than $20. Figured for $20, I really couldn't lose so I got one.

This thing really works ! I can now turn the Gain on my Amps all the way without the slightest hum and the equipment is now power-regulated and surge protected as well.
